Cryptopals.com
WebIf you want to break or audit existing systems something like Cryptopals is probably the way to start. If you want to make systems, there are other paths, and a few rules to follow. … WebThe general solution to this challenge is to xor the cipher text with each possible key ( all letters between a-z) score the resulting plaintext as per the expected character frequency and the plaintext with the best score is the winner. I had an alternative solution as described below: Build a frequency table on the cipher text. In ...
Cryptopals.com
Did you know?
WebAug 15, 2024 · I am aware of how i would go about doing this (without looking solutions): 1) convert the string to binary 2) loop through all character values XORing them individually with the given ciphertext 3) checking these XORd results to see which one looks "the most english". I guess im just confused on the way bytes behave in python. here is my code: WebMar 23, 2024 · By cryptopals Forex Trading, Trading Courses Forex, Trading Tutorials 0 Comments Download Files Size: 14.5 GB Value: $997 BOOST YOUR RESULTS IN FOREX RIGHT NOW The membership is designed for new & advanced traders. You will discover all our strategies & trading tricks to make your success journey comfortable and simple.
WebSomething that shows and utilizes certain keys around a pressed-key + "smart predict+text"* technologies to better ensure that, wven when lertter s globbed tohegrherg they stililkl … Webkeypal. The electronic mail equivalent of a pen pal - someone with whom to exchange electronic mail for the simple joy of communicating. Request for keypals. This article is …
WebFeb 17, 2024 · Cryptopals: Exploiting CBC Padding Oracles This is a write-up of the classic padding oracle attack on CBC-mode block ciphers. If you’ve done the Cryptopals … WebApr 14, 2024 · Follow up after breaking an AES-128 bits ECB clock cipher (cryptopals set 2 challenge 12), this time the server will add a random prefix of variable size bef...
http://informatique.uqam.ca/plan_cours/Hiver%202423/INF600C.pdf
WebIf you want to break or audit existing systems something like Cryptopals is probably the way to start. If you want to make systems, there are other paths, and a few rules to follow. (Don't get discouraged by those rules, they're less daunting than they look. Learn at your own pace, and review those rules as you try to build something for real.) lithoferroWebcryptopals Solutions to all cryptopals problems: Sets 1-7, Set 8. The only dependency on top of standard JRE 8 runtime is that on Lombok. The project runs on all subsequent versions of the Java platform such as Java … ims onsiteWebI am uploading my solutions to cryptopals crypto challenges. They are not yet complete (as of Feb 2024), but I will keep updating them as I work on it. - GitHub ... ims on line retreat with rodney smithWebOct 10, 2024 · Typing. You use &str for hexadecimal and String for base64, which is fairly arbitrary. It would be better, instead, to create new types. /// Hexadecimal encoded value. # [derive (Clone, Debug)] pub struct Hex (String); /// Base64 encoded value. # [derive (Clone, Debug)] pub struct Base64 (String); This way, there's no ambiguity as to which ... lithofellinicWebApr 11, 2024 · Another way to improve your skills and knowledge in COA is to use online tools and libraries that can assist you in your analysis and decryption. For example, you can use tools like CyberChef ... ims on mcdowellWebSep 16, 2024 · Cryptopals Rule: Always operate on raw bytes, never on encoded strings. Only use hex and base64 for pretty-printing. I did go ahead and pull in a crate for handling base64 encoding. It didn't seem important to implement that myself. lithofilm amonitWebDec 9, 2024 · 00:00 - Intro01:00 - Iterating over two bytestrings in tandem01:50 - Iterating by index02:45 - Iterating by zip03:40 - How to benchmark a function in iPython... ims on phone